[Explanation] On December 28, under the witness of relevant personnel from member units such as Henan Provincial Counter-Terrorism Office, Zhengzhou Municipal Market Supervision and Administration, Zhengzhou Counter-Terrorism Work Leading Group and other member units, the Zhengzhou Municipal Anti-Terrorism Prevention Standardization Technical Committee was officially inaugurated.

It is mainly responsible for the formulation and revision of local standards in key sectors of anti-terrorism prevention such as party and government agencies, public gathering places, important economic goals, important infrastructure, religious sites, and major events.

  [Concurrent] Liu Binbin, Director of Standardization Division, Zhengzhou Municipal Market Supervision Administration

  Today, the Zhengzhou Anti-terrorist Standardization Technical Committee held an inauguration ceremony. This is the first local standardization technical committee established by Zhengzhou City and the first local standardization technical committee in the professional field of anti-terrorism prevention in the country.

  [Explanation] This committee is responsible for the centralized work of standardization technology in the professional field of anti-terrorism prevention in Zhengzhou. It is a professional technical organization that substantively promotes the formulation, revision, transformation, adoption, and implementation of advanced anti-terrorism prevention standards.

The first committee consists of 21 members from all walks of life, universities, scientific research institutes and key enterprises in Zhengzhou, the provincial capital. They have professional industry technical knowledge and standardization work foundation. They are also experts and scholars who are enthusiastic about the construction of anti-terrorism standards. .

  [Explanation] On May 24, 2019, Zhengzhou Municipal Market Supervision Administration issued the "Zhengzhou City Anti-terrorist Prevention Management Regulations Part 1: General Provisions" to the public, and then successively promulgated "Metro", "Urban Water Supply", "Elementary and Secondary Schools, Kindergartens" sub-standards.
